Thomas Krichel writes
> I want to combine hdb hdc and hdd to one logical volume.
> Each is 80G. All had a single partition. I have a 2.6.8 kernel.
> I run the latest Debian testing version of lvm2.
I played on and found:
* OS sees all three disks
* I can pvcreate all disks
* pvscan does not find hdc
In command language, starting from scratch
fafner:~# pvscan
No matching physical volumes found
fafner:~# pvdisplay
fafner:~# fdisk -l /dev/hdb
Disk /dev/hdb: 80.0 GB, 80026361856 bytes
255 heads, 63 sectors/track, 9729 cylinders
Units = cylinders of 16065 * 512 = 8225280 bytes
Disk /dev/hdb doesn't contain a valid partition table
fafner:~# fdisk -l /dev/hdc
Disk /dev/hdc: 80.0 GB, 80026361856 bytes
255 heads, 63 sectors/track, 9729 cylinders
Units = cylinders of 16065 * 512 = 8225280 bytes
Disk /dev/hdc doesn't contain a valid partition table
fafner:~# fdisk -l /dev/hdd
Disk /dev/hdd: 80.0 GB, 80026361856 bytes
16 heads, 63 sectors/track, 155061 cylinders
Units = cylinders of 1008 * 512 = 516096 bytes
Disk /dev/hdd doesn't contain a valid partition table
fafner:~# pvcreate /dev/hdb ; pvcreate /dev/hdc ; pvcreate /dev/hdd ;
Physical volume "/dev/hdb" successfully created
Physical volume "/dev/hdc" successfully created
Physical volume "/dev/hdd" successfully created
fafner:~# pvdisplay
--- NEW Physical volume ---
PV Name /dev/hdc
VG Name
PV Size 74.53 GB
Allocatable NO
PE Size (KByte) 0
Total PE 0
Free PE 0
Allocated PE 0
PV UUID E725Ui-iBDc-r5uf-6vKi-L4Yw-9yzV-aJ2blr
--- NEW Physical volume ---
PV Name /dev/hdb
VG Name
PV Size 74.53 GB
Allocatable NO
PE Size (KByte) 0
Total PE 0
Free PE 0
Allocated PE 0
PV UUID TAfTgW-0In0-TZzF-mZoy-RsG5-v0DS-IHBvu1
--- NEW Physical volume ---
PV Name /dev/hdd
VG Name
PV Size 74.53 GB
Allocatable NO
PE Size (KByte) 0
Total PE 0
Free PE 0
Allocated PE 0
PV UUID mecykK-bBKE-0wCP-W7jZ-b0g2-O697-xW4zPS
fafner:~# pvscan
PV /dev/hdb lvm2 [74.53 GB]
PV /dev/hdd lvm2 [74.53 GB]
Total: 2 [149.06 GB] / in use: 0 [0 ] / in no VG: 2 [149.06 GB]
fafner:~# vgcreate vg1 /dev/hdb /dev/hdc /dev/hdd
Volume group "vg1" successfully created
fafner:~# vgscan
Reading all physical volumes. This may take a while...
Couldn't find device with uuid 'E725Ui-iBDc-r5uf-6vKi-L4Yw-9yzV-aJ2blr'.
Couldn't find all physical volumes for volume group vg1.
Couldn't find device with uuid 'E725Ui-iBDc-r5uf-6vKi-L4Yw-9yzV-aJ2blr'.
Couldn't find all physical volumes for volume group vg1.
Volume group "vg1" not found
Any advice would be much welcome!
